Dear Sir:

 

Authorization is requested to issue a purchase order with AT&T Corp. for point to point switched ethernet services.  This purchase order will expire on September 30, 2019, which is co-terminus to the original agreement.

 

On July 7, 2016, the Board of Commissioners authorized the Director of Procurement and Materials Management to issue a purchase order and enter into an agreement for Contract 16-RFP-05 Point to Point Communications with AT&T Corp.

 

The services requested were bid under Request for Proposal 16-RFP-05 Point to Point Communications.  The intent of this Request for Proposal was to supply point to point communication services at a discounted rate to multiple District locations.  Based on the vendor bids and presentations, AT&T Corp. was evaluated as having the highest rated proposal and as a result selected as the successful bidder.  Due to the technology detailed under this contract and the District locations covered, a multi-phase implementation was required.  Phase one of this contract was a renewal of current services which started August 1, 2016.  Phase two, which is covered under this request for proposal, is to enhance services to the District core facilities at a discounted rate.  The implementation of Phase two will start November 2017 and continue thru the 2018 fiscal year.  Pricing for the second phase of this project was submitted with AT&T’s Best and Final Offer.

 

Inasmuch as the firm of AT&T Corp. possesses a high degree of professional skill, it is recommended that the Director of Procurement and Materials Management be authorized to issue a purchase order with AT&T Corp. for point to point switched ethernet services in an amount not to exceed $392,152.07.

 

Funds for the 2017 expenditure, in the amount of $17,050.09, are available in Account 101-27000-612210.  The estimated expenditure for 2018 is $204,601.08 and 2019 is $170,500.90.  Funds for the 2018 and 2019 expenditures are contingent on the Board of Commissioners’ approval of the District’s budget for those years.
